What a permit really assures in Texas

Clients in some cases ask if a handyman can swap a breaker, add a 240 volt circuit, or hang a new light fixture. In Texas, electric job is regulated by the Texas Department of Licensing and Guideline, which establishes experience limits and calls for examinations that reference the National Electric Code. A licensed electrician in Spicewood has actually been evaluated on grounding and bonding, functioning clearances, tons estimations, conductor sizing, arc mistake and ground mistake defense, and the security requirements that separate a professional job from a hazard waiting to happen. You likewise obtain accountability. Licensed service providers carry insurance and has to draw licenses when needed. When you invest in electric services in Spicewood, you are spending for training, a code publication degree of detail, and the judgment that originates from years in crawlspaces and panel rooms.

That judgment matters in the grey areas. Must you fix an older Zinsco or Federal Pacific panel or replace it outright If a subpanel in a removed shop is fed with three conductors and bound neutrals, is that appropriate under existing code or a trouble in the making Nuance like that saves you from future shocks, both literal and financial.

Why outages struck Spicewood homes and businesses

Outages here have patterns. Summertime tornados can drive tree limbs into above solution decreases, especially along hillside country drives. Hefty watering cycles place extra tons on outside GFCI circuits and pump electrical wiring. In lakeside properties, corrosion and wetness slip right into rooms. On the business side, gathered rooftop a/c units kick on simultaneously and produce a wicked inrush that can torment limited breakers. I have traced a lots mystery interruptions back to a solitary loosened neutral lug in a primary panel. The signs looked random lights lowering, equipment rebooting, electric motors running hot but the root cause was a link you can shake with 2 fingers.

A regional electrician in Spicewood discovers these patterns the same way a good chef periods by taste. You start with the common culprits and validate with a meter and thermal video camera, not uncertainty. The most useful device is not the drill, it is a process of elimination that protects against swapping parts till something jobs. Parts exchanging lose time and your money.

When it is an emergency and what to do first

Not every power issue asks for an emergency electrician in Spicewood. That said, certain signs mean you ought to stop and obtain assist now. A burning smell from a panel or electrical outlet, repeated tripping of a primary breaker, arcing noises, or heat you can really feel on a cover plate all suggest a harmful problem. Water intrusion into a panel or a channel that has actually been squashed in a renovation are also red flags.

Here is a short, sensible checklist to maintain the circumstance before your electrician arrives:

  • If you scent shedding insulation or see smoke, shut down the major breaker and call immediately. Do not open the panel if it is hot.
  • Unplug or power down sensitive electronic devices to protect them from more surges.
  • If a solitary breaker trips, reset it as soon as. If it journeys again, leave it off and note what went dead.
  • Keep the location dry and clear. If water is entailed, do not touch panels or outlets.
  • Take fast images of the panel, affected electrical outlets, and any kind of recent work, then share them in advance of the visit.

Those tiny actions shorten diagnostics. A Spicewood electrician that arrives with photos and a brief history can bring the ideal gear and components on the initial trip.

Residential top priorities, from panel to porch

A property electrician in Spicewood spends a great deal of time on 3 areas. Service devices, kitchen areas, and exterior spaces.

Panels and service equipment deserve focus every 5 to electrical repair Spicewood 7 years. Screws loosen under thermal biking. Light weight aluminum SER conductors at lugs can slip. If you see surface corrosion, hear buzzing, or notice gaps in breakers, obtain it inspected. Numerous homes developed before 2005 were not developed for existing lots. Include a 240 volt EV battery charger, a hot tub, and a set of heatpump condensers, and your 150 amp service begins to feel tiny. Panel upgrades to 200 amps, or service upgrades if the decline and meter require it, can be tidy one or two day tasks with the right coordination.

Kitchens focus tons in a little footprint. 2 tiny appliance branch circuits on GFCI defense are the beginning line, not the coating. High demand appliances like induction cooktops, dual stoves, and built in espresso devices each should have devoted circuits. Smart lights includes another layer. Not every smart dimmer plays well with low voltage LED motorists. If your under cupboard lights flicker at reduced degrees, the dimmer, the vehicle driver, or both may be mismatched. A neighborhood electrician can match compatible elements and eliminate the guesswork.

Outdoor living is Spicewood at its best. With that comes weather condition, UV, and water. Proper in operation covers, provided for wet areas, make a difference. So does rust immune equipment on dock circuits and GFCI protection with self testing gadgets. Landscape lighting changes a home in the evening, but a tangle of vampire taps and undersized cable guarantees lower runs and very early failures. A neat reduced voltage system with a noted transformer and properly sized conductors lugs consistent voltage from the first component to the last.

Commercial truths, not theory

An industrial electrician in Spicewood comes close to tasks with a various clock. Dining establishments have prep at 6 a.m., gyms open at 5, sampling spaces start pouring by midday on weekends. Downtime is the enemy. That drives evening or morning job home windows, momentary power setups, and specific staging.

Code demands change too. Working clearances before panels have to continue to be open even when a proprietor desires a storage rack. Kitchen areas need GFCI protection in damp zones and cautious focus to equipment nameplate ratings. If you include a second stroll in colder, the beginning load may push a limited feeder over the line. I have seen an office that expanded organically until the server rack pulled greater than the split receptacle circuit might safely deal with. The best service was a devoted 20 amp circuit on a UPS separated from cleansing teams and their vacuums.

Lighting retrofits typically supply rapid repayment. Exchanging to excellent quality LED components with tenancy sensing units in back spaces and stockrooms usually cuts lighting power by 40 to 60 percent. One small warehouse in the area went from 23 metal halide components to 18 LED high bays, accomplished better light, and trimmed the regular monthly expense by approximately 120 bucks. Much better light reduces accidents and improves merchandising. That is not simply an energy line item, it is how your space really feels to consumers and staff.

EV battery chargers, generators, and the increasing trend of home power

Requests for Degree 2 EV battery chargers have actually risen. The work differs from a neat run in a completed garage to a 75 foot trench to a detached carport. Load computations are vital. A one dimension fits all 50 amp circuit can overload smaller sized services throughout evening tops when ovens and a/c currently run. Lots monitoring tools assist, or you can right size the breaker and rely on the onboard battery charger to sip as opposed to gulp. I like to label these circuits clearly, consist of a regional separate if the supplier needs it, and support the cord so it does not drag throughout a floor.

Home standby generators are likewise finding a place. The wonderful place for several homes is a 12 to 22 kilowatt natural gas unit with an automatic transfer button. The selection is not just about size, it is about determining what truly needs back-up. Refrigeration, a few lighting circuits, net, well pump if appropriate, and HVAC for a single area often cover the essentials. Larger is not constantly required. Placing the generator properly to regard clearance from openings and exhaust courses is just as essential as circuitry it.

Safety society that resides in the details

Good electric safety and security is a practice, not an once talk. Arc fault security in bed rooms and living spaces decreases the risk from damaged cords and nicked conductors in walls. Ground mistake defense in garages, outdoors, shower rooms, and crawlspaces secures individuals. Bonding metal components that are most likely to end up being energized brings whatever to the same capacity so a person does not complete the circuit. Those are not mottos, they are life or death lines drawn into your home or shop.

In attic rooms and crawlspaces around Spicewood, I see splices hidden without boxes, expansion cables acting as permanent circuitry, and deserted handle and tube partly linked right into contemporary circuits. Each looks harmless until the day it is not. A two hour safety and security stroll with a Spicewood electrician can discover and remedy those quiet risks.

Real globe snapshots from the field

A household near Rate Bend included a workshop on a slab with a small apartment above. The initial plan called for a straightforward subpanel off the primary house. A tons check showed that, with the shop devices and a miniature split, the existing 150 amp solution would certainly remain on the edge throughout heat waves. We upgraded to a 200 amp service, added a 100 amp feeder to the shop with a four cable run, and apart neutrals and premises in the subpanel. The owner appreciated that the lights remained bright when the table saw kicked on, and much more notably, that the system was risk-free and code compliant.

A tasting area off Creek Road dealt with dark outdoor patio illumination and stumbling GFCIs whenever it drizzled. The GFCIs were great. The real issue was water gathering inside old bell boxes placed level rather than pitched. We revamped splices inside in operation covers, used provided damp area ports, and pitched the boxes slightly so rain would not sit. Ever since, not a solitary climate trip.

A lakefront home had inconsistent Wi Fi and frequent resets of clever switches. It turned out that a common neutral multi wire branch circuit was feeding 2 legs without a manage connection on the breakers. When one circuit was off and the other on, the shared neutral carried full load without correct overcurrent protection. We installed a double post breaker with a typical trip and cleaned up the splices. The homeowner just saw that the lights stopped being mischievous. The covert win was a safer system.

Maintenance that lots of people skip

The ideal time to solution electric systems is when nothing is damaged. Once a year, press examination buttons on GFCIs and AFCI breakers. If they do not journey, replace them. Vacuum cleaner dirt from panel insides without touching real-time parts and check for rust. Search for outlets that really feel loose, especially where hoover and devices plug in and out. Change worn receptacles before arcing puts on the contact stress down further.

For services, think about thermal imaging yearly. Loosened discontinuations expose themselves as warm places under lots long before failure. In one little kitchen area we caught a 30 level Fahrenheit temperature level rise on overnight electrician Spicewood a main lug. The solution took fifteen mins. The prevented failure would have knocked the restaurant offline on a Friday night.

How do electricians check wiring?

Electricians check wiring using tools such as voltage testers and multimeters. They inspect connections, insulation, and circuit continuity. Testing may include checking load capacity and breaker performance. These checks help ensure systems meet safety standards.
